Kansas Lottery in talks with the Woodlands

The Woodlands announced it was closing last week because it couldn’t make a deal with the state. Officials also talked about how the process of picking developers for four-state owned casinos is going.

Bob Kriehbel says though the economic downturn has made it tough for some of those vying for the contracts to stay in the game, the process itself is right on schedule.
